Marx for Beginners

by Rius

Marx for Beginners Cover

 

Synopses & Reviews

Publisher Comments:

A cartoon book about Marx? Are you sure it's Karl, not Groucho? How can you summarize the work of Karl Marx in cartoons? It took Rius to do it. He's put it all in: the origins of Marxist philosophy, history, economics; of capital, labor, the class struggle, socialism. And there's a biography of "Charlie" Marx besides.

Like the companion volumes in the series, Marx for Beginners is accurate, understandable, and very, very funny.

Synopsis:

Marx for Beginners describes the origins and evolution of all those rabble-rousing notions about capital, labor, the proletariat, the bourgeoisie, class struggle, socialism--everything that went into making The Communist Manifesto one of the landmark publishing events of its time and the blueprint for a generation of social and political change.
